Transaction 577c0b31557ff34143fac10dd7437e9d329a90f9e4b6b665e8dea72ca06bf2bd
1 Input
1 Output
-
577c0b31557ff34143fac10dd7437e9d329a90f9e4b6b665e8dea72ca06bf2bd:0
- value
- 52232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f17c53aef1b9a88bd036bf828944eb6990775f3 OP_EQUAL
- address
- 334pY26SnPXQUhVLF6EgQVufUuLrw3J5WY